ADSD-1402S 4 thermal requirements the ADSD-1402S sampling a/d converter is fully characterized and speci?ed over the commercial operating temperature (ambient) range of 0 to +70c and military temperature range of C55 to +125c (ex suf?x). all room-temperature (t a = +25c) production testing is performed without the use of heat sinks or forced-air cooling. thermal impedance ?gures for each device are listed in their respective speci?cation tables. these devices do not normally require heat sinks, however, standard precautionary design and layout procedures should be used to ensure devices do not overheat. the ground and power planes beneath the package, as well as all pcb signal runs to and from the device, should be as heavy as possible to help conduct heat away from the package. devices should be soldered to boards rather than "socketed", and of course, minimal air ?ow over the surface can greatly help reduce the package temperature. figure 3. ADSD-1402S connection diagram notes: ? recommended to use same supply source for +5 analog and +5 digital. try using as clean of a supply as possible (bypass caps., 10uf and .1uf). ? outputs are enabled by either turning enable a (pin 10) or enable b (pin 31) low for prespective analog inputs a or b. a high on enable a or enable b results in disabling the output bus (high z).
